Price Comparisons and Budget Considerations
When investment in a blender is on the cards, understanding the price categories is essential for a well-informed purchase. For those seeking affordable options, blenders under £100 offer compelling choices without compromising quality. Brands like Breville or Russell Hobbs pack substantial features despite a modest price tag, making them attractive budget smoothie blenders.
In the mid-range, options between £100-£300 deliver enhanced performance and additional features. Models within this bracket like the Ninja or Magimix provide a balance of power and versatility, ensuring that even tougher ingredients are perfectly blended. These blenders effectively cater to both casual and more frequent smoothie enthusiasts.
For those prepared to splurge, premium choices above £300 boast top-tier technology and robustness. Iconic brands such as Vitamix are renowned for their professional-grade performance, embodying durability and efficiency. Features exemplifying higher price points often include advanced motor power and sophisticated blending programs, tailored to achieving perfect textures every time.
Remember, whether you’re considering a budget smoothie blender or leaning towards premium options, focus on the features that align with personal needs to ensure lasting satisfaction.

Tips for Choosing the Right Blender
Selecting the right blender involves understanding personal preferences and aligning them with available options. It’s crucial to first assess your typical smoothie-making needs. Do you prioritize power for handling hard ingredients, or is a compact design more suitable for limited counter space?
Assessing Personal Needs and Preferences
Identify if you need a compact blender or a full-size model, which depends on kitchen space and storage capacity. For those who prefer a quick smoothie setup, features like pre-programmed settings or easy-to-clean designs might be more appealing.
Important Features to Consider
When diving into features, focus on those that enhance blending results. Look for variable speed settings for tailored textures or pulse functions for a quick fix. Dishwasher-safe parts streamline cleanup and should be a priority for convenient maintenance.
Brand Reliability and Warranty
Finally, consider the brand’s reputation and warranty offerings. A trusted brand often ensures reliability and performance, providing peace of mind with robust customer support and comprehensive warranty coverage. This ensures your investment is protected and performs reliably over time.
